In the following example, the aligned/ready timer duration on channel 0 is set to 30,000 ms:
Router(config)# ss7 mtp2-variant Bellcore 0
Router(config-Bellcore)# T1 30000
In the following example, the aligned/ready timer is restored to its default value of 13,000 ms:
Router(config)# ss7 mtp2-variant Bellcore 0
Router(config-Bellcore)# no T1
After the modification is complete, verify the new settings according to the procedure in the “Verifying
MTP2 Timers” section on page 6-108.
Verifying and Modifying MTP3 Timer Settings
When resolving signaling problems between the Cisco PGW 2200 Softswitch and an associated SS7
network element (such as an STP), you might need to verify that the Cisco PGW 2200 Softswitch MTP3
timer settings conform to settings on the associated SS7 network element. If the settings do not match,
you must modify the settings for the MTP3 timers.
Note See Cisco PGW 2200 Softswitch Release 9.8 Provisioning Guide for more information on the MTP
timers.
To verify and modify the values that are used for the MTP3 timers, complete the following steps:
Step 1 Log on to active Cisco PGW 2200 Softswitch, start an MML session, and enter the
prov-rtrv:sigsvcprop:name=“protocol” command to display the settings for the MTP3 timers.
Where:
protocol is the MML name for the SS7 protocol family being used, such as SS7-ANSI or SS7-ITU.
The system returns a message like the following:
